About 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ate
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ate (PubChem CID 91660906) has the molecular formula C16H16N4O3S
and a molecular weight of 344.40 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ate.

What is the SMILES notation for 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ate?
The canonical SMILES for 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ate is CCOC(=O)c1csc(=O)n1Cc1nnc(-c2ccccc2)n1C.
What is the InChIKey of 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ate?
The InChIKey is UQASWAAOEBUGPH-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C16H16N4O3S/c1-3-23-15(21)12-10-24-16(22)20(12)9-13-17-18-14(19(13)2)11-7-5-4-6-8-11/h4-8,10H,3,9H2,1-2H3.
What are the key properties of 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ate?
ethyl 3-[(4-methyl-5-phenyl-1,2,4-triazol-3-yl)methyl]-2-oxo-1,3-thiazole-4-carboxylate has a molecular weight of 344.40 g/mol, XLogP of 1.93, 5 rotatable bonds, 0 hydrogen bond donors, and 8 hydrogen bond acceptors.
